Output e0a8d066cf564ac311c0233ec67f859cdce331a05f41c0d30b3e7bd21162e0ea:0

value
53561549
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65abc7a29fe29c9e681b27a9e457d7c60648cc1f OP_EQUAL
address
3AxbxPadaFh9hWL68tY8nyYEmyPb9FWPNq
transaction
e0a8d066cf564ac311c0233ec67f859cdce331a05f41c0d30b3e7bd21162e0ea
spent
true